"Jack Anderson was recently honored as “4-H Pre-Teen Member of the Year” by Leelanau County 4-H.
This was a very competitive contest this year, Jack was nominated by his club leader for his dedication to 4-H, his hard work on animal projects, his growing leadership skills and his community outreach project.
Last summer, Jack won Grand Champion at the NW Michigan Fair in the pack goat program, and Reserve Grand Champion in the traditional showmanship contest. Participating in both as a beginner showman, this was quite an achievement itself! Also, last summer, Jack took his goats on community outings, making visits at several nursing homes providing what he called “Goat Therapy!" - Jaclyn Anderson



Leland’s first-ever Academic World Quest competition team, the Legislayers, placed 3rd out of 23 teams today at NMC in Traverse City.
"Congratulations to 3rd place in their rookie year!! Team - Fiona Moord, Amabel Schwaiger, Molly Rousseau, and Natalie Burpee. Alternates and Awesome Support - Eliza Aldridge, Ingrid Paciorka, Victoria Worth. The competition is sponsored annually by the International Affairs Forum." - Mr. Fedderman
